Hi Rechenda. Cash is a brilliant way of budgeting. Can I just make a little suggestion for your tax bill going forward which my daughter does. If you work out from your expected earnings what you are likely to pay in tax put that percentage away in a savings account. Don’t touch that account under any circumstances except to pay your tax bill. I hope you don’t mind me suggesting that. Love your channel.
